
Rudolf Christian Karl Diesel's inventions in the field of compression ignition engine are well known, but there was a little known Englishman named Herbert Akroyd-Stuart who actually filed for a patent and built compression ignition engines with the help of Richard Hornsby before Diesel created his version.
